Entry Deadline for USTA National Women’s Senior Hard Court Championships April 28

April 25, 2019 by Tennis Panorama News

ENTRY DEADLINE FOR UPCOMING USTA NATIONAL WOMEN’S SENIOR
HARD COURT TENNIS CHAMPIONSHIPS SET FOR SUNDAY, APRIL 28, 2019

National Tournament to be Played May 13-19 at La Jolla Beach & Tennis Club

LA JOLLA, Calif. – (April 25, 2019) – The entry deadline for the upcoming United States Tennis Association National Women’s Senior Hard Court Championships is scheduled for Sunday, April 28.

This year’s national senior tennis event will be played Monday, May 13, through Sunday, May 19 at the La Jolla Beach & Tennis Club, 2000 Spindrift Dr., La Jolla, CA 92037. Player entry information is available here.

The best players from all over the country, ages 50 to 90+ will compete for USTA gold balls, which are awarded to national champions, making for an amazing week of tennis for players and spectators alike. Events in this tournament will include singles and doubles in the 50, 60, 70, 80 and 90 and over age divisions.

“All interested senior tennis players should submit their entry as soon as possible before Sunday’s deadline,” said Tournament Director Bill Kellogg. “With competitors coming from around the country to play in this tournament, we are anticipating a great week of high-level senior tennis in all divisions.”

The La Jolla Beach & Tennis Club welcomes tennis enthusiasts to view the tournament and will be offering free admission for spectators through the entire tournament. Tournament attendees and spectators may dine at the Club’s Snack Bar and Club Dining restaurant during the tournament. On-site parking is available for $10 per day.

The 47th Annual Men’s Senior Championships will also take place at the La Jolla Beach & Tennis Club that week in conjunction with the women’s events, and will include both singles and doubles for 60, 65, 70, 75, 80, and 85 and over age groups. Although the men’s events are not national championships, they will feature many senior players who regularly compete in national tournaments.

The La Jolla Beach & Tennis Club started each of these events and has hosted them since inception. Designated one of the Top 50 Tennis Resorts in the world by Tennis Resorts Online, the La Jolla Beach & Tennis Club’s reputation as a top tennis destination started in 1942 when it attracted its first major tournament, the Pacific Coast Men’s Doubles Championship.

About the La Jolla Beach & Tennis Club, Inc. – The La Jolla Beach & Tennis Club is a fourth-generation, family-owned and operated company dedicated to the operation of a 14-acre beachside resort. The resort includes three properties, including the exclusive La Jolla Beach & Tennis Club, the 128-room La Jolla Shores Hotel and the award-winning Marine Room restaurant. Resort amenities include 14 championship tennis courts, a nine-hole Par-3 golf course, two swimming pools, two additional oceanfront restaurants and cocktail lounges, and one of Southern California’s only private beaches.
